Accessibility Tools

Skip to main content

What is Agile Methodology?

A few colored wooden chips with letters form the word AGILE.

What is Agile Methodology?

Agile methodology is an iterative and collaborative approach to project management, particularly in the field of software development. It emerged as a response to the limitations of traditional methods, such as the waterfall model, which followed a linear and rigid approach.

Agile, on the other hand, promotes flexibility, continuous adaptation, and incremental delivery of value to the customer. 

 

Key Characteristics and Points of Agile

  1. Short Iterations and Frequent Deliveries: Projects are divided into short cycles called sprints, typically lasting between one and four weeks. At the end of each sprint, a functional increment of the product is delivered, allowing for constant feedback and quick adjustments.
  2. Collaboration and Communication: Agile values individuals and interactions over processes and tools. Face-to-face communication and collaboration among all team members, including customers, are fundamental.
  3. Adaptability and Flexibility: Requirements and priorities can change throughout the project. Agile allows for adaptation to these changes without negatively impacting project progress.
  4. Customer Focus: Collaboration with the customer is essential. Agile teams work closely with customers to ensure that the final product meets their needs and expectations.
  5. Continuous Improvement: After each sprint, teams hold retrospective meetings to evaluate their performance and seek ways to improve in the next cycle.

 

Evolution of Agile Methodology

Agile methodology has its roots in 2001 when a group of 17 software developers met in Utah to discuss project management issues in the software industry. From this meeting, the 'Agile Manifesto' emerged, outlining the four core values and twelve principles of Agile.

Since then, Agile has evolved and expanded beyond software development. Today, it is applied in various industries and types of projects. Some of the most well-known Agile methodologies include Scrum, Kanban, Extreme Programming (XP), and the Adaptive Project Framework (AFP).

In 2025, Agile remains a key methodology for project management, especially in the technology sector. Digital transformation has further driven its adoption, enabling multidisciplinary teams to work more efficiently and adapt quickly to market changes.

 

Examples of Agile Methodologies

  • Scrum: Uses sprints and defined roles such as the Scrum Master and Product Owner. It is ideal for small teams looking to implement Agile principles in a structured manner.
  • Kanban: Employs visual boards to manage workflow, allowing teams to identify obstacles and visualize task progress.
  • Extreme Programming (XP): Focuses on code quality and quick response to changes in customer needs, using practices such as pair programming and test-driven development.

 

AVIC Projects: Your Partner in IT Projects

At AVIC Projects, we are experts in implementing Agile methodology for managing technological projects. Our experience and leadership in the sector allow us to offer optimal solutions tailored to each client's needs.

If you are considering creating an IT project, Contact us to lead it to success. With Agile, we guarantee efficient, flexible processes focused on customer satisfaction.

Complete management of a project's lifecycle

Avic Projects icon

Daniel Cabezas, IT Project manager (PMP y PMI-ACP) and software engineer with broad international experience in different IT sectors


· All rights reserved.

Web Design CreoTuPágina